SUSE Linux Kernel update resolves 206 security issues, providing key fixes and performance enhancements for users.
An update that solves 206 vulnerabilities, contains five features and has 42 fixes can now be installed.

Summary

## The SUSE Linux Enterprise 16.0 kernel was updated to fix various security issues The following security issues were fixed: * CVE-2023-2058: x86/CPU: Fix FPDSS on Zen1 (bsc#1243603). * CVE-2024-14027: xattr: switch to CLASS(fd) (bsc#1259420). * CVE-2025-40181: x86/kvm: Force legacy PCI hole to UC when overriding MTRRs for TDX/SNP (bsc#1253471). * CVE-2025-68265: nvme: fix admin request_queue lifetime (bsc#1255360). * CVE-2025-68310: s390/pci: Avoid deadlock between PCI error recovery and mlx5 crdump (bsc#1255160). * CVE-2025-71302: drm/panthor: fix for dma-fence safe access rules (bsc#1264837). * CVE-2026-23168: flex_proportions: make fprop_new_period() hardirq safe (bsc#1258826). * CVE-2026-23245: net/sched: act_gate: snapshot parameters with RCU on replace (bsc#1259799).
